Video Playback Support by OS Version The Video Playback sample demonstrates how to implement video handling in Vuforia projects. The sample supports both fullscreen video playback and video rendering onto a texture for video files stored on the device and also those streamed from a server.

The release of Unity 5.6 brought with it several great enhancements. One of those enhancements is the new Video Player component. This addition allows for adding videos to your scenes quickly and with plenty of flexibility. Whether you are looking to simply add a video to a plane, or get creative and build a world layered with videos on 3D objects, Unity 5.6 has your back.

Augmented reality (AR) can be defined as the overlaying of digital content (images, video, text, sound, etc.) onto physical objects or locations, and it is typically experienced by looking through the camera lens of an electronic device such as a smartphone, tablet, or optical head.

The Video Files category includes a wide range of video formats, which use different codecs to encode and compress video data. This category also includes video project files and video information files, which may not contain video data. Common video file extensions include .MPG, .MOV, .WMV, and .RM.

Ticking the Loop checkbox to make the Video Player component loop the source video when it reaches its end. If this is unticked, the video stops playing when it reaches the end. Playback Speed: This slider and numerical field represent a multiplier for the playback speed, as a value between 0 and 10. This is set to 1 (normal speed) by default.

Vuforia assigns target images a feature tracking rating on a scale of 1 to 5 stars. Navigate to the Image Targets database in the Vuforia Developer Portal and select the image you just uploaded. click the Show Features link to reveal the image’s trackable features.
